diff --git a/src/pyj/book_list/book_details.pyj b/src/pyj/book_list/book_details.pyj index f9ede2ba8b..c2099352e0 100644 --- a/src/pyj/book_list/book_details.pyj +++ b/src/pyj/book_list/book_details.pyj @@ -527,7 +527,9 @@ def add_top_bar_buttons(container_id): add_button(container, 'trash', action=delete_book, tooltip=_('Delete this book')) book_id = parse_url_params().book_id if book_id is '0': - add_button(container, 'random', def(): fetch_metadata(container_id, 0, proceed_after_succesful_fetch_metadata);) + add_button(container, 'random', tooltip=_('Show a random book'), action=def(): + fetch_metadata(container_id, 0, proceed_after_succesful_fetch_metadata) + ) add_button(container, 'ellipsis-v', action=show_subsequent_panel.bind(None, 'more_actions'), tooltip=_('More actions'))